Latest deals
Insights
FAQs
Reviews
Price Alerts

Cheap flights from India to Shanghai from ₹ 16,095

This is the cheapest one-way flight price found by a momondo user in the last 72 hours by searching for a flight from India to Shanghai departing on 12/1. Fares may change, and may not be available for all flights or travel dates. Click the price to refresh the search for this deal.
1 adult

Deals available from 900+ travel sites.

'This year, momondo is the #1 place for airfares on the internet.'
Save money when you book flights with momondo
Big names, great deals
Big names, great deals
Search 100s of travel sites to compare prices.
Filter for what you want
Filter for what you want
Free Wi-Fi? Early arrival? Instantly customie your results
Trusted and free
Trusted and free
We’re completely free to use - no hidden charges or fees.
Price Alerts
Price Alerts
Not ready to book? to track prices.

Find the cheapest flights from India to Shanghai

Cheap return flights

Recommended return deals departing in the coming months from the most popular airlines that fly to Shanghai.

Cheap one-way flights

Only flying one-way? Below are some of the best one-way flight deals to Shanghai found on KAYAK recently.

Cheap last-minute flights

Leaving soon but still want a bargain? Check out these latest deals for last-minute flights to Shanghai.

Cheap direct flights

The latest deals for direct flights to Shanghai so you can sit back and relax without the need for a stopover.

Cheap bus & train deals to Shanghai

Find recent round-trip train or bus tickets from India to Shanghai.

All round-trip flight deals to Shanghai

The cheapest plane tickets to Shanghai found on KAYAK recently.
23:40 - 22:45BOM-PVG
20h 35m1 stop
08:05 - 22:10PVG-BOM
16h 35m1 stop
₹ 28,801Singapore Airlines
Find Deal
Thu, 10 Apr - Fri, 25 Apr
23:40 - 18:05BOM-PVG
15h 55m1 stop
08:05 - 22:10PVG-BOM
16h 35m1 stop
₹ 33,545Singapore Airlines
Find Deal
Tue, 8 Apr - Sun, 27 Apr
00:40 - 00:55BOM-PVG
21h 45m1 stop
01:55 - 23:40PVG-BOM
24h 15m1 stop
₹ 33,968VietJet Air
Find Deal
Thu, 10 Apr - Fri, 25 Apr
00:05 - 00:55DEL-PVG
22h 20m1 stop
01:55 - 22:50PVG-DEL
23h 25m1 stop
₹ 35,747VietJet Air
Find Deal
Mon, 6 Jan - Tue, 14 Jan
23:10 - 12:40BOM-PVG
11h 00m1 stop
15:10 - 21:35PVG-BOM
32h 55m1 stop
₹ 38,797Vietnam Airlines
Find Deal
Mon, 14 Apr - Sun, 27 Apr
23:10 - 14:15BOM-PVG
12h 35m1 stop
15:25 - 21:20PVG-BOM
32h 25m1 stop
₹ 42,100Vietnam Airlines
Find Deal
Wed, 8 Jan - Wed, 15 Jan
01:40 - 10:10BOM-PVG
30h 00m1 stop
13:45 - 00:15PVG-BOM
13h 00m1 stop
₹ 44,472Cathay Pacific
Find Deal
Wed, 18 Dec - Sun, 22 Dec
01:25 - 20:15BLR-PVG
16h 20m1 stop
19:00 - 00:10PVG-BLR
31h 40m1 stop
₹ 44,472Cathay Pacific
Find Deal
Fri, 7 Mar - Sat, 29 Mar
03:30 - 15:50DEL-PVG
9h 50m1 stop
07:30 - 21:50PVG-DEL
16h 50m1 stop
₹ 60,737Thai Airways
Find Deal
Thu, 27 Feb - Thu, 10 Jul
01:00 - 15:50BLR-PVG
12h 20m1 stop
07:55 - 23:55PVG-BLR
18h 30m1 stop
₹ 71,071Thai Airways
Find Deal
Sun, 15 Dec - Sat, 21 Dec
00:05 - 00:55DEL-PVG
22h 20m1 stop
₹ 16,095VietJet Air
Find Deal
Sun, 12 Jan
00:40 - 00:55BOM-PVG
21h 45m1 stop
₹ 16,603VietJet Air
Find Deal
Tue, 31 Dec
23:35 - 12:40DEL-PVG
10h 35m1 stop
₹ 19,229Vietnam Airlines
Find Deal
Tue, 6 May
23:10 - 14:15BOM-PVG
12h 35m1 stop
₹ 20,754Vietnam Airlines
Find Deal
Mon, 9 Dec
00:45 - 06:30BOM-PVG
27h 15m1 stop
₹ 22,363Singapore Airlines
Find Deal
Thu, 2 Jan
22:00 - 22:20DEL-PVG
21h 50m1 stop
₹ 22,533Singapore Airlines
Find Deal
Tue, 14 Jan
01:25 - 15:20BLR-SHA
11h 25m1 stop
₹ 31,681Cathay Pacific
Find Deal
Thu, 16 Jan
01:00 - 17:50DEL-PVG
14h 20m1 stop
₹ 32,613Cathay Pacific
Find Deal
Tue, 13 May
11:10 - 06:25DEL-PVG
16h 45m1 stop
₹ 36,849Thai Airways
Find Deal
Thu, 26 Dec
01:30 - 06:25MAA-PVG
26h 25m1 stop
₹ 113,764Thai Airways
Find Deal
Mon, 16 Dec
00:10 - 01:30BOM-PVG
22h 50m1 stop
02:40 - 23:10PVG-BOM
23h 00m1 stop
₹ 41,338Thai Lion Air
Find Deal
Fri, 6 Dec - Sun, 15 Dec
00:10 - 01:30BOM-PVG
22h 50m1 stop
02:40 - 23:10PVG-BOM
23h 00m1 stop
₹ 42,609Thai Lion Air
Find Deal
Fri, 6 Dec - Thu, 12 Dec
00:40 - 00:55BOM-PVG
21h 45m1 stop
01:55 - 23:40PVG-BOM
24h 15m1 stop
₹ 42,863VietJet Air
Find Deal
Sun, 8 Dec - Mon, 16 Dec
00:05 - 00:55DEL-PVG
22h 20m1 stop
01:55 - 22:50PVG-DEL
23h 25m1 stop
₹ 57,941VietJet Air
Find Deal
Sun, 8 Dec - Sun, 15 Dec
11:10 - 06:25DEL-PVG
16h 45m1 stop
08:15 - 23:00PVG-DEL
17h 15m1 stop
₹ 60,567Thai Airways
Find Deal
Sat, 7 Dec - Wed, 11 Dec
01:30 - 17:40DEL-PVG
13h 40m1 stop
09:30 - 00:25PVG-DEL
17h 25m1 stop
₹ 62,685Cathay Pacific
Find Deal
Sun, 8 Dec - Mon, 16 Dec
23:10 - 14:15BOM-PVG
12h 35m1 stop
15:25 - 21:20PVG-BOM
32h 25m1 stop
₹ 62,939Vietnam Airlines
Find Deal
Sat, 7 Dec - Mon, 16 Dec
22:55 - 12:30BOM-PVG
11h 05m1 stop
11:25 - 00:15PVG-BOM
15h 20m1 stop
₹ 65,396Cathay Pacific
Find Deal
Sat, 7 Dec - Fri, 13 Dec
01:30 - 15:50MAA-PVG
11h 50m1 stop
08:15 - 00:30PVG-MAA
18h 45m1 stop
₹ 69,377Thai Airways
Find Deal
Sun, 8 Dec - Wed, 11 Dec
23:35 - 14:15DEL-PVG
36h 10m2 stops
15:25 - 22:05PVG-DEL
33h 10m1 stop
₹ 73,951Vietnam Airlines
Find Deal
Sat, 7 Dec - Wed, 11 Dec

VietJet Air flights from India to Shanghai

Our best VietJet Air deals on India to Shanghai flight tickets
VietJet Air
10 Apr
BOM00:40Mumbai Chhatrapati Shivaji Intl
21h 45m
1 stop
PVG00:55Shanghai Pu Dong
25 Apr
PVG01:55Shanghai Pu Dong
24h 15m
1 stop
BOM23:40Mumbai Chhatrapati Shivaji Intl
₹ 33,968
Find similar
VietJet Air
6 Jan
DEL00:05New Delhi Indira Gandhi Intl
22h 20m
1 stop
PVG00:55Shanghai Pu Dong
14 Jan
PVG01:55Shanghai Pu Dong
23h 25m
1 stop
DEL22:50New Delhi Indira Gandhi Intl
₹ 35,747
Find similar
VietJet Air
8 Apr
BOM00:40Mumbai Chhatrapati Shivaji Intl
21h 45m
1 stop
PVG00:55Shanghai Pu Dong
26 Apr
PVG01:55Shanghai Pu Dong
24h 15m
1 stop
BOM23:40Mumbai Chhatrapati Shivaji Intl
₹ 38,712
Find similar

Hahn Air Systems flights from India to Shanghai

Our best Hahn Air Systems deals on India to Shanghai flight tickets
Hahn Air Systems
31 Dec
BOM00:40Mumbai Chhatrapati Shivaji Intl
21h 45m
1 stop
PVG00:55Shanghai Pu Dong
7 Jan
PVG01:55Shanghai Pu Dong
24h 25m
2 stops
BOM23:50Mumbai Chhatrapati Shivaji Intl
₹ 62,007
Find similar
Hahn Air Systems
8 Dec
DEL00:05New Delhi Indira Gandhi Intl
19h 25m
2 stops
PVG22:00Shanghai Pu Dong
16 Dec
PVG23:00Shanghai Pu Dong
26h 20m
2 stops
DEL22:50New Delhi Indira Gandhi Intl
₹ 94,790
Find similar
Hahn Air Systems
16 Dec
DEL00:05New Delhi Indira Gandhi Intl
19h 25m
2 stops
PVG22:00Shanghai Pu Dong
23 Dec
PVG23:00Shanghai Pu Dong
26h 20m
2 stops
DEL22:50New Delhi Indira Gandhi Intl
₹ 104,023
Find similar

See travel insights to Shanghai from

How to get the cheapest flight ticket from India to Shanghai

Look no further. We've gone through all the searches for this route on momondo so you have the important information and insights to find the cheapest flight ticket for your trip

What is the cheapest month to fly to Shanghai?

In general, October is the cheapest month to fly from India to Shanghai. Due to it being the ‘off-season’ during this time, you can expect flight prices to be around ₹ 50,233. If you are unable to visit Shanghai during the month of October, then departing from India during the month July is also very affordable. Most momondo users find prices during this month for around ₹ 50,487.

What is the cheapest day to depart on your flight to Shanghai?

The cheapest day to depart on your flight to Shanghai is on a Thursday when prices can be found for as low as ₹ 50,826. This is often the case because there is less demand to fly during this day of the week. On the other hand, Monday is the most expensive day to depart from India because it is more convenient for both business and leisure travellers. As a result, prices tend to be around ₹ 61,610.

What is the cheapest time of day to depart on your flight to Shanghai?

In the morning is the cheapest time of day to fly from India to Shanghai when you can find flight prices for as low as ₹ 43,580. Flying to Shanghai in the morning is an ideal time because this is during off-peak travel hours. Flights to Shanghai are more costly in the evening, with an average ticket price of ₹ 54,094. Departure times in the evening fall within the peak daily travel times, which is why tickets can be more expensive.

How far in advance should I book a flight to Shanghai?

In general, most travellers find the cheapest time to book a flight to Shanghai is about 59 days prior to their departure date, when tickets on average are ₹ 55,181. However, flight prices might be lower outside of this timeframe. For example, people recently found flights to Shanghai from India for as low as ₹ 2,963,544 on momondo.

Can stopping save me money on India to Shanghai flights?

You could potentially save up to 12% on your flight if you consider stops on a India to Shanghai flight.

Cheap India to Shanghai flight deals and tips

Find info about flight duration, direct flights, and airports for your flight from India to Shanghai

Best price found

₹ 16,095

Fastest flight time

8h 20m

Direct flights

None

Airports in Shanghai

2 airports
The best one-way flight to Shanghai from India in the past 72 hours is ₹ 16,095. The best return flight deal from India to Shanghai found on momondo in the last 72 hours is ₹ 28,801.
The fastest flight from India to Shanghai takes 8h 20m
There are no direct flights from India to Shanghai. Popular non-direct routes for this connection are Mumbai Chhatrapati Shivaji Intl Airport - Shanghai Hongqiao Intl Airport, Mumbai Chhatrapati Shivaji Intl Airport - Shanghai Pu Dong Airport and New Delhi Indira Gandhi Intl Airport - Shanghai Pu Dong Airport.
There are 2 airports near Shanghai: Shanghai Pu Dong (PVG), Shanghai Hongqiao Intl (SHA)

  • When did momondo last update prices for flights from India to Shanghai?

    Prices for flights from India to Shanghai are updated daily.

  • How many operators does momondo search for flights from India to Shanghai?

  • How old do you have to be to fly from India to Shanghai?

    The minimum age a child must be to fly alone is five but airlines that offer an unaccompanied minor (UNMR) service will have their own age restrictions, including rules around flight length, timings, and stopovers. We always recommend checking with the individual airline you are booking with to travel from India to Shanghai.

  • What documentation or ID do you need to fly to Shanghai?

    The necessary travel and health documents for your Shanghai trip may vary depending on your travel plans and individual circumstances. Generally, you should have various documents, such as a national ID card or driver's license and a passport that is valid for six months beyond your scheduled arrival date. We recommend seeking advice from your airline or a trusted third party, such as IATA.


Best airlines flying from India to Shanghai

Compare and see reviews for airlines that fly from India to Shanghai with momondo
Airline
Rating
Free Cancellation
Price
VietJet AirPriceFrom ₹ 20,240Free CancellationRating
5.6
155 reviews
Search VietJet Air flights
Vietnam AirlinesPriceFrom ₹ 33,025Free CancellationRating
7.6
229 reviews
Search Vietnam Airlines flights
Singapore AirlinesPriceFrom ₹ 33,416Free CancellationRating
8.1
1,340 reviews
Search Singapore Airlines flights
Malaysia AirlinesPriceFrom ₹ 36,212Free CancellationRating
7.3
297 reviews
Search Malaysia Airlines flights
AirAsia XPriceFrom ₹ 40,567Free CancellationRating
6.5
49 reviews
Search AirAsia X flights
Cathay PacificPriceFrom ₹ 44,355Free CancellationRating
7.6
869 reviews
Search Cathay Pacific flights
Thai AirwaysPriceFrom ₹ 53,091Free CancellationRating
7.7
365 reviews
Search Thai Airways flights

Why use momondo?

Why should I use momondo to find a flight deal from India to Shanghai?

To find the flight that best suits your needs, momondo gathers a range of flights from a large pool of different airlines and agents; you can then use our insights and filters to find and book the right flight to Shanghai from India.

Can I find flights from India to Shanghai with flexible booking policies on momondo?

momondo does allow users to show only those flights to Shanghai from India which offer a flexible booking policy as well as other useful filters and features.

How can momondo help me find flights from India to Shanghai?

momondo helps you find the best flight between India and Shanghai by providing filters to narrow your choice of flights to those matching your criteria. You can select flights based on numerous factors such as price, departure and landing times, airport and airline.

I’m not ready to book a flight from India to Shanghai right now. Can momondo alert me if prices change?

If you are simply researching potential flights to Shanghai, momondo offers a useful price alert feature which will track prices for flights to Shanghai from India and alert you when they change.


An easier way to manage your Shanghai trip

We make it super easy to schedule, organise and travel with friends or family. Trips is free – and available to use no matter where you book.

Get notified when prices go down

Daily price changes in your inbox - only with Price Alerts.
1 adult
From?
To?
Mon 9/12
Mon 16/12
Email me momondo's favourite deals

Find better results for your trip to China

Fly into one of these airports located in Shanghai

Airports listed have a maximum distance of 30.4 km from Shanghai